As a plugin author, confirm your integration handles the new structured payload: status, environment, and rollout percentage are now separate fields rather than a single message string. Bots parsing the old free-text format will silently show stale statuses, so update matchers and test against the sandbox channel on Corvane staging. Announcements for canceled rollouts now fire a distinct event — subscribe to it explicitly. Record the build you validated against using the token that appears below.

session token of taguf-fafop = htk14_d9cbf74e1cdbce

**Onboarding: profile store sharding (read before reviewing)**

Welcome! Before you review PRs touching Nestwick, our user-profile store, know that it's sharded by a hashed account key across twelve partitions. Resharding jobs are scary — they move live data, so flag anything that touches the ring config. The migration tool refuses to run without operator credentials, which trips up every new reviewer at least once. When the tool prompts during a dry run, use the recovery passphrase below.

strongbox words: druvan-lamys-eliius-jorax-istox-soreth-ulays-gilix-ralix-oliiel-norwyn-casvan-praius

## Break-Glass: Typeahead Index (Findlet)

Support team: when Findlet's autocomplete index slows past the alert threshold and the admin console is unreachable, break-glass access is permitted. Record the time, the requesting teammate, and the symptom before proceeding. Open the sealed console session; it will prompt once. The recovery passphrase is as follows.

unlock words, bawef-kahap: sorax-sorir-quenys-aldok

Handover — canary gating for Pulseforge

Welcome aboard. Before touching the deploy pipeline, please understand how canary gating works. Every release goes to 5% of traffic first, and promotion is blocked unless error rate, p99 latency, and saturation all stay within thresholds for the full observation window. Do not override gates manually unless the incident commander approves; Mirela documented why in the postmortem folder. The gate evaluator is driven entirely by configuration, and the current production values are as follows:

config for bahop-baduf:
[kasion]
team = lamath
access_code = ac_d807e5
host = kasion.paliqcloud.corp
port = 4000
owner = julix.tamvan
peer = frair.qorvelsoft.local